So whether the hair dye uses numbers or a combination of numbers and letters, you can determine the color. So back to our example, in 4.62, Garnier’s number 2 is violet burgundy. We now know Garnier Olia’s 4.62 Dark Garnet Red is a brown-based red with violet tones. 4.62 has a base 4, which in natural colors is brown and is still considered a dark color. Going For A Darker Shade
Instead of just throwing the level 3 onto the blonde hair, the hair must be filled first with the correct underlining pigment for a level 3. This is basically a toner that is applied to the hair before the level 3 brown is applied. I typically use a filler anytime I am dropping 4 or more levels. But hair that has been previously colored cannot be lifted AT ALL with permanent hair color. (This is why it is EXTREMELY important that you are honest to your stylist about having previous color on your hair).

For example, if blonde hair is yellow and warm but you want it to be icy and cool, you’d look to see which colour is opposite yellow on the Colour Circle. Then, a little bit of violet would be added to the hair formula to counteract the yellow tones. Toners are products that help you achieve the exact shade you want by counteracting any unwanted warmth or coolness. For example, a purple toner is the right choice to counteract yellow undertones in blonde hair, creating an ashier hue. These tones determine the warmth or coolness of your hair color. The most common way to understand tones is to know that they are divided into two sections. Warm tones have red and orange colors in them to accentuate the colors. Cool tones use blue, green, and even purple to get that cool-toned look. Level 5 hair color refers to a specific shade on the hair color chart, which ranges from black (level 1) to light blonde (level 10). Level 5 hair color falls right in the middle, offering a rich, dark brown shade that adds depth and dimension to your hair.
